Salisbury (ages 7-17+)
Located only an hour and a half southwest of London, in the beautiful county of Wiltshire, Salisbury is a traditional English cathedral city with many medieval buildings and green open spaces.
Our School - founded in 1979 - has a reputation for high quality English activity courses for children. It provides a warm, family-like atmosphere, and a safe, friendly learning environment.
There are separate programmes for juniors (7-12), and teenagers (13-17), with English lessons in the mornings, a choice of sporting and leisure activities in the afternoons, and exciting excursions to places such as Stonehenge, London, Bath, and Windsor at weekends. Programmes are run on a multinational basis so that your child will have the maximum opportunity to speak English, and to form international friendships. Students may also opt for the intensive English programme with additional classes in the afternoon.
Accommodation for juniors is in a traditional English boarding school with excellent all round facilities. Teenagers can choose to lodge at the school residence, or to stay with a carefully selected English host family.
This camp also features an optional professional football training programme co-organised with Salisbury, Arsenal and Chelsea Football Clubs - a must for true football fans.
